Praying to Lord Hanuman and reciting Sunderakhand is the best remedy for bringing couples together or for removing marital discord caused due to ill placements of planets esp. mars and saturn. So there is no such thing that for marital happiness one should not pray to Lord Hanuman.

In fact few texts have mentioned that Hanuman married Sun's daughter Suvarchala

One of such hanuman sadhana is performed this way

The sadhana could be started on Tuesday night after 10 PM. Have bath wear red cloths and sit on red aasan. Direction should be north. Place a picture of mahavir hanuman and if possible mahavir hanuman yantra. Pray lord Hanuman and sadgurudev for the success in the sadhana. Offer fruits if possible and light a lamp of oil. After that one should chant the following mantras 21 rosaries with Moonga rosary.


Mantra: Om hanumante parakramadhipataye namah
ॐ हनुमंते पराक्रमाधिपतये नमः


Continue till next Tuesday. After that place picture and/or yantra in worship place and moonga rosary should be placed in river/ pond. During the sadhana one should follow sadhana regulations like bhoomi sayan, bramhachary and one time food. The sadhak him self will see the difference within just a week especially on his mental status of the courage and strength.
